AI Demonstrates Academic Potential in University Entrance Exams

Artificial Intelligence Challenges University Aspirants

In a recent experiment that stirred interest in the academic community, an AI model named ChatGPT-4 was put to the test by answering questions from the Higher Education Institutions Examination (YKS) used for university admissions in Turkey. Prof. Dr. Behçet Yalın Özkara from Eskişehir Osmangazi University evaluated the AI’s performance across various subject areas within the exam’s scope.

The AI showcased a stronger aptitude in verbal and social sciences, scoring 28.75 in Turkish and exceeding 35 in social sciences. However, its performance in mathematics and science was less impressive, achieving only 2.5 in science and faltering with a negative net score in mathematics.

Despite these mixed results, the AI’s overall scores indicated that it could have qualified for competitive university programs in the humanities. Education expert Salim Ünsal highlighted that based on these scores, the AI could have gained admission to prestigious institutions like Boğaziçi University’s Turkish Language and Literature Department and Middle East Technical University’s History Department.

The digital assistant’s success in verbal areas can be attributed to its design, where it processes and responds to questions based on available databases. Its limitations in quantitative subjects suggest that precise command input is essential for accurate outcomes, underscoring the importance of tailoring questions suitably for AI comprehension.

Information Technology expert Osman Demircan emphasized the emerging field of “prompt engineering,” which aims to maximize AI performance by framing questions in a way that best suits the AI’s interpretation abilities. He stated that while the AI struggles with narrative-based questions typical of university entrance exams, with more targeted prompts, it could potential ace the test. Continuous improvements to the AI could eventually lead to it correctly answering all types of questions in the future.

Key Questions and Answers on AI in University Entrance Exams

1. Can AI like ChatGPT-4 sufficiently understand and answer a wide array of exam questions?
AI like ChatGPT-4 can understand and respond to a wide array of exam questions, performing particularly well in verbal and social sciences. However, it has exhibited limitations in quantitative subjects, suggesting that understanding complex mathematical and scientific concepts may require further advancement in AI technology or more careful crafting of the questions.

2. What is “prompt engineering” and how does it relate to AI performance?
Prompt engineering is the practice of designing questions in a way that optimizes AI’s understanding and response accuracy. This field is gaining importance as it could maximize AI performance on exams. The right prompts can significantly improve the AI’s ability to interpret and solve complex problems.

3. What are the potential implications for education if AI becomes adept at passing university entrance exams?
If AI becomes highly effective at passing these exams, it could revolutionize educational testing, possibly making traditional testing methods obsolete. It may also challenge educators to develop new formats to evaluate student understanding and creativity, and lead to debates on the role of AI in education.

Key Challenges and Controversies

Standardized Testing: The ability of AI to perform well on standardized tests may bring into question the validity and future of such tests. If AI can be designed to pass these exams, the exams might not accurately reflect human students’ knowledge and abilities.

Academic Integrity: There are concerns about AI use in academic settings, where students might use it to complete assignments or take exams dishonestly. This could lead to challenges in maintaining academic integrity.

Education Equity: The use of AI in education also raises equity issues, as students and institutions with access to advanced AI technologies could have unfair advantages over those without such access.

Advantages and Disadvantages of AI in Academic Testing

Advantages:
– AI’s ability in handling a vast amount of data can aid in personalized learning.
– AI could help identify deficiencies in students’ knowledge, guiding teachers on areas needing focus.
– Efficient evaluation tools could be developed using AI to provide instant feedback.

Disadvantages:
– Lack of emotional intelligence and understanding in AI could misinterpret creative or abstract human answers.
– Overreliance on AI could discourage learning and critical thinking skills among students.
– Ethical concerns arise about how AI is used, such as data privacy and the potential replacement of human roles in education.
